The correct answer is Option (2) - Duleep Trophy The domestic first-class cricket competition played in India is called the Duleep Trophy. The Duleep Trophy was named after Kumar Shri Duleepsinhji of Nawanagar, who was an Indian cricketer and a member of the Indian royal family. It was inaugurated in 1961-62, and it is contested by teams representing geographical zones of India. The tournament holds significant importance in Indian cricket as it provides an opportunity for domestic players to showcase their skills and compete at a higher level. |
